33rd Annual Western Winter Blast Pyrotechnics Show

Western Winter Blast, held each President’s Day Weekend, is the premier pyrotechnics event of the winter. Fireworks manufacturers, show producers, and pyrotechnic hobbyists come to Winter Blast from around the globe for daytime conferences. Then at night, the sky over Lake Havasu City lights up with fireworks shows and demonstrations. A Note For Dog Owners

Xscapers Winter Blast - SOLD OUT 7

The organizers of Winter Blast strongly discourage campers from bringing dogs to the event because of the continuous loud noises associated with the nearby fireworks displays. In fact, Dylan’s Dog Park inside SARA Park is named for a dog that dropped dead during the fireworks in a prior year. For this reason, you may wish to skip this event or consider boarding your dog during the Winter Blast Hangout.

If you do choose to bring your dog, the Rodeo Grounds has the following rules:

  • Dogs must never be left unattended.
  • Dogs must always be on a leash when outside your RV.
  • Dogs may not be brought to the grandstands or food court area (but elsewhere on the Rodeo Grounds is OK).
  • No dog waste may be left anywhere other than in a trash receptacle.

The Rodeo Grounds management has advised us that they may ask campers to leave, without a refund, if a barking dog is left unattended in an RV.

Is an Xscapers Convergence Right for Me?

Xscapers was formed to bring Escapees RV Club back to its original roots of supporting RVers who are working from the road. At Convergences, you will find a community of active and free-spirited individuals with a passion for travel and adventure.

About 80% of Xscapers have full-time jobs they do remotely or seasonally.  This means we typically don’t hold activities during work hours (with the exception of Annual Bash). Starting later in the day also means later nights. We have found that this can be a factor in deciding what event program people attend.

We try to give the most fun and entertainment value at an affordable price.  One way we do that is by boondocking as much as possible. Our events are also a great way for newbie boondockers to learn from experienced ones. We try to divide our camping areas into those who have solar and those who want to run generators when possible.

Xscapers is an inclusive community, connected through the bond of RVing. This means we welcome people from all walks of life, no matter race, sexual orientation, political/religious views, lifestyle or RV type. Discrimination of any type will not be tolerated.
